Key takeaways:
Foods that lower cholesterol are usually high in soluble fiber, unsaturated fats, and plant sterols.
Healthy fats can actually lower your cholesterol level. These can be found in avocados, fatty fish, nuts, and olive oil.
The most heart-healthy diets include a variety of fruits, vegetables, whole grains, and plant-based proteins.
Best foods to lower cholesterol
1. Dark chocolate
Dark chocolate is rich in flavanols, which can improve both blood sugar and cholesterol levels in people with diabetes. Best of all, in addition to improving heart health, dark chocolate may even give you a boost in mood. And most experts agree it’s healthier than milk chocolate because it has less added sugars.
2. Soy products
Soy has been a controversial ingredient for decades. But the most current research supports it as a heart-healthy food. A diet rich in soy has been shown to have a cholesterol-lowering effect in people with high cholesterol. Overall the decrease in LDL cholesterol is thought to be modest (about 3% to 4%), but eating soy can still be a great addition to a heart-healthy diet. The healthiest types of soy foods are those that are unprocessed. Common soy foods include:
- Soybeans (edamame)
- Tofu
- Miso
- Tempeh
3. Olive oil
Extra virgin olive oil (EVOO) is especially good at increasing good HDL cholesterol. This helps your body get rid of bad cholesterol. If olive oil is used as part of the Mediterranean diet, it can help further decrease LDL as well. And EVOO can be a good ingredient to use for small swaps in your diet. For example, next time you need some salad dressing, try reaching for some EVOO and salt (maybe mixed with a squeeze of lemon) to give an extra nutritious kick to your meal.
4. Vegetables (and not just green ones)
This one probably comes as no surprise. Just like fruit, vegetables are a nutrient-rich food that can help lower cholesterol. Not only are they filled with fiber and nutrients, but vegetables can increase the amount of “good” bacteria in your gut. These good bacteria can break down cholesterol, adding one more way that vegetables can lower cholesterol.
Any vegetable you choose to eat will likely have a healthy effect on your cholesterol levels. But some of the most nutrient-packed veggies include:
- Broccoli
- Kale
- Spinach
- Carrots
- Bell peppers
- Beets
5. Legume seeds
If you’ve never heard of the term “pulse,” you’re not alone. Pulses are a part of the legume family, but refers to the dry edible seed within a legume pod. Turns out that these seeds are excellent at lowering LDL cholesterol. Pulses that are especially helpful for lowering cholesterol include:
- Beans
- Chickpeas
- Lentils
- Peas
One final tip for choosing foods to lower cholesterol
One thing that the above foods have in common is that they’re all unprocessed foods. When you swap processed foods for more fresh options, you’ll naturally find yourself incorporating more cholesterol-lowering foods.
If you do better with a more scripted diet plan, the Mediterranean diet is typically a popular choice.
According to research, the Mediterranean diet not only decreases cholesterol, but also significantly reduces the risk of heart disease, strokes, and cancer. But it’s important to note that it’s often recommended by experts because it’s also been the most studied. The Mediterranean diet is all about eating a lot of plant-based, unprocessed foods. And so it can be adapted to any diet or food preference.
You don’t have to follow a specific diet plan when eating for your heart health. There are many foods and eating strategies that can be good for your cholesterol — and enjoyable to you.
Tags:
Related Articles